Enroll Course: https://www.coursera.org/learn/smarter-contracts
مقدمة حول دورة العقود الذكية
لطالما كانت تكنولوجيا البلوكشين ثورة في عالم المال والأعمال، ومع ذلك تعتبر العقود الذكية أحد أبرز تطبيقاتها. تتيح هذه الدورة على كورسيرا، والمخصصة بالتحديد لعقود البلوكشين الذكية، للمتعلمين فرصة فهم وتطبيق والتفاعل مع هذه التقنية الرائدة.
نظرة عامة على الدورة
هذه هي الدورة الثانية من تخصص البلوكشين، والتي تهدف إلى تعليم المتعلمين كيفية تصميم، ترميز، نشر، وتنفيذ عقد ذكي. فالعقود الذكية تسمح للمستخدمين بتنفيذ عمليات مُعرّفة من قبلهم وبتعقيد غير محدود، وهو ما لا يمكن تحقيقه عبر بروتوكولات العملات الرقمية التقليدية.
محتوى الدورة
- أساسيات العقد الذكي: تقدم هذه الوحدة أسباب أهمية العقود الذكية ودورها الحاسم في تحويل تكنولوجيا البلوكشين إلى أنظمة لامركزية.
- لغة Solidity: يغطي هذا القسم اللغة العالية المستوى المستخدمة لكتابة العقود الذكية، وهي مزيج من Javascript وJava وC++. سنقوم بأساسيات هذه اللغة وطرق استخدامها.
- تجميع كل شيء معًا: تركز هذه الوحدة على تطوير عقد ذكي يُعرف باسم عقد الاقتراع، موضحة ميزات مثل الاعتماد على الوقت وتسجيل الأحداث.
- أفضل الممارسات: يهدف هذا القسم إلى تقديم أفضل الممارسات في تصميم العقود الذكية والتأكد من أنها ملائمة للمتطلبات المحددة.
التوصيات
إذا كنت مهتمًا بتكنولوجيا البلوكشين وترغب في تعلم كيفية توفير حلول معتمدة على العقود الذكية، فإن هذه الدورة هي الاختيار الأمثل. فهي ليست فقط معلوماتية بل وتفاعلية ومليئة بالأمثلة العملية التي تمكنك من تطوير مهاراتك في هذا المجال المتطور.
لذا لا تتردد، انطلق في رحلتك لتعلم العقود الذكية على كورسيرا واستعد لاستغلال قوة البلوكشين في تطبيقات مبتكرة!
Enroll Course: https://www.coursera.org/learn/smarter-contracts